1) The pressure and the temperature of the water , the variations of the mains supply, the options and the
quantity of dishes can change the programme duration and the consumption values.
2) With this programme you can wash a load with fresh soil. It gives good washing results in a short time.
3) With this programme you have the most efficient use of water and energy consumption for crockery and
cutlery with normal soil. (This is the standard programme for test institutes).
4) Use this programme to quickly rinse the dishes. This prevents the remaining food to bond on the dishes and
bad odours to come out from the appliance.
Do not use detergent with this programme.

Acoustic signals
The acoustic signals operate in these condi-
tions:
• The programme is completed.
• The level of the water softener is adjusted
electronically.
• The appliance has a malfunction.
Factory setting: On.
It is possible to deactivate the acoustic
signals.
How to deactivate the acoustic signals
1. Press the on/off button to activate the appli-
ance. Make sure that the appliance is in set-
ting mode, refer to 'Setting and starting a
programme'.
